Introduction
The MT SPARE tender (Reference Number: 20baabf1e) is issued by the Department of Military Affairs under the Ministry of Defence. This tender invites bids for the supply of essential automotive components, specifically designed for military applications. This opportunity is vital for suppliers interested in securing contracts with the government, presenting a chance to showcase their capabilities in providing high-quality spare parts.
Scope of Work and Objectives
The primary objective of this tender is to procure various automobile spare parts that include, but are not limited to, Suspension Bush Kit, Clutch Booster, Timing Belt, Timing Pulley, Ball Joint, AC Compressor, Rotor Assy, Bulb, Clutch Cylinder, Shifter Shaft, Brass Dog, Gear Lever Gear End Set, Distributor Head, Roller, Bonnet Lock, and TD Piston. The total quantity required is 31 items. Bidders are expected to deliver products that meet military standards and enhance the operational readiness of the forces.

Tender Documents
4 DocumentsDocuments Required from Seller
- Experience Criteria
- Past Performance
- Bidder Turnover
- Certificate (Requested in ATC)
- OEM Authorization Certificate
- OEM Annual Turnover
- Compliance of BoQ specification and supporting document *In case any bidder is seeking exemption from Experience / Turnover Criteria
- the supporting documents to prove his eligibility for exemption must be uploaded for evaluation by the buyer
